The Evolution Of Video To Animation: From Screen To Imagination

In today’s digital age, video content dominates the internet. From viral clips on social media to full-length movies on streaming platforms, videos have become an essential part of our daily lives. However, another form of visual content has been gaining popularity in recent years: animation. While videos use real-life footage to tell a story, animation takes viewers into a world of imagination and fantasy.

The transition from video to animation has been a gradual process, with technological advancements playing a significant role in pushing the boundaries of creativity. One of the key reasons why animation has become increasingly popular is its versatility. With animation, creators are not bound by the limitations of live-action filming. They can bring any idea, no matter how surreal or outlandish, to life through the power of animation.

There are various methods of creating animations, but one of the most common techniques is converting video footage into animation. This process involves taking real-life videos and transforming them into animated sequences using specialized software and tools. By converting video to animation, creators can add a touch of whimsy and creativity to their videos, making them more engaging and visually appealing to the audience.

One of the main advantages of converting video to animation is the ability to enhance and manipulate the original footage. Animators can tweak the colors, shapes, and movements of the video to create a unique and visually stunning animation. This level of creative freedom allows animators to explore new styles and techniques, pushing the boundaries of traditional storytelling.

Moreover, converting video to animation can also help in simplifying complex concepts or ideas. By using animation, creators can break down difficult topics into digestible visuals, making it easier for viewers to understand and retain information. This is particularly useful in educational videos, where complex theories or processes can be simplified through animated sequences.

Another benefit of converting video to animation is the ability to tell visually compelling stories. Animation allows creators to experiment with different visual styles and techniques, giving them the freedom to create immersive and captivating narratives. By combining the realism of video with the creativity of animation, creators can transport viewers into a world of endless possibilities.

Furthermore, converting video to animation can also save time and resources. Instead of shooting elaborate live-action scenes, creators can simply convert existing video footage into animated sequences. This not only speeds up the production process but also reduces production costs, making animation a cost-effective alternative to traditional video production.

While converting video to animation offers numerous benefits, it is essential to approach this process with caution. The key to successful video to animation conversion lies in finding the right balance between the original footage and the animated elements. Creators must ensure that the animation complements the video seamlessly, enhancing the overall visual appeal of the content.
